Advancements in Peptide Synthesis and Modification

Recent progress in short protein construction and adjustment are leading significant innovation in biological engineering. Resin-bound construction processes have undergone notable refinements, allowing the rapid production of complex amino acid sequences. In addition, emerging methods for enzymatic alteration, like site-specific conjugation of small molecules and non-canonical building blocks, are increasing the range of peptide-based medicines and investigational agents. These types of advances offer new opportunities for therapeutic development and polymer chemistry.}
